12 — API architecture

Two HTTP surfaces: the FastAPI service (apps/ai-service) and the Next.js BFF routes (apps/web/app/api/*). There is no API gateway.

ai-service — FastAPI

App factory: apps/ai-service/main.py::create_app. The module-level app is built at import time by calling build_runtime(get_settings()) — which means a Qdrant/manifest problem crashes the process on import, not on first request. That is deliberate (07), but it also makes the test suite require either a reachable Qdrant or EMBEDDING_PROVIDER=disabled (18).

OpenAPI is served by FastAPI's defaults at /openapi.json, /docs, /redoc. No customisation and no auth on those routes.

Endpoints

Method Path Purpose
GET /health Liveness. Always {"status":"ok"}
GET /ready Readiness. 503 when answer_service is None and EMBEDDING_PROVIDER != "disabled"
GET /metrics Prometheus exposition; optional bearer token
POST /v1/rag/query The one answering endpoint
GET /v1/rag/suggest?q= Drug-name autocomplete
POST /v1/rag/feedback Thumbs up/down on a persisted trace

/ready deliberately does not probe PostgreSQL: trace and history writes are fail-open, so a database outage must not make readiness flap. It also does not re-probe Qdrant — the startup manifest check already did, and a mismatch means the process never came up.

POST /v1/rag/query

Request (RagQueryRequest):

Field Type Validation
query str required, 14000 chars
subject_scope human|non_human|unknown required
intent fact_lookup|recommendation|unknown required
conversation_id str | null optional, ≤128 chars

subject_scope and intent are what the caller claims. They are logged for audit, but on the RagAgent path they are not inputs at all — scope is re-derived from the query text by resolve_subject_scope (a caller can narrow but not widen it), and intent is not gated on at all. The router's own comment explains: this product is for doctors and pharmacists, so a client label must not be — and here structurally cannot be — the safety decision.

Response (RagQueryResponse):

Field Type Notes
trace_id str Persisted UUID, or a local unpersisted UUID if the write failed
correlation_id str Echoed / generated
otel_trace_id str | null 32 hex chars when tracing is on
decision answerable|abstain|clarify|verify_pdf
reason str The granular reason code — see 03
answer str | null
resolved_drug_id str | null Comma-joined for multi-drug turns
citations Citation[] One entry per source_ref, so a quarantined chunk yields two sharing a chunk_id
generated bool true = LLM paraphrase that passed both checks; false = verbatim quote
quick_replies str[] Only for clarify, and only from the sufficiency/understanding paths
blocks AnswerBlock[] {title, kind, claims:[{text, source_ids}]}
answer_mode concise|normal|detailed
answer_plan AnswerPlan | null
candidate_assessments […] Condition→drug patient-specific results
disclaimer str Defaulted to DISCLAIMER; cannot be omitted

Citation fields: chunk_id, printed_page_start, printed_page_end, physical_page, block_id, bbox, source_crop, attachment, evidence_text (the exact retrieved chunk text), drug_id, drug_name, section_key, section_title, source_document.

Status codes: 200 for every decision including abstain; 422 on Pydantic validation failure; 503 when answer_service is not configured. Trace persistence failure does not change the status — it increments duocthu_trace_write_failed_total and substitutes a local UUID.

There is no streaming. The response is a single JSON body after all model calls complete.

GET /v1/rag/suggest

{"suggestions": ["Paracetamol Acetaminophen", …]}. Returns an empty list when no RagAgent is configured or q is blank. Pure prefix/substring matching over the alias index — no model call. Note it takes q as a bare query parameter with no length validation.

POST /v1/rag/feedback

Request: {trace_id: uuid, rating: "helpful"|"not_helpful", comment?: ≤2000, conversation_id?: ≤128}. Response: {feedback_id, status:"saved"}. 404 trace_not_found when the trace row does not exist (the insert is a SELECT … FROM rag_retrieval_trace), 503 feedback_store_unavailable on any other error. Upsert semantics — one verdict per trace.

Middleware

correlate_and_trace wraps every request:

  1. Validates or regenerates X-Correlation-ID against ^[A-Za-z0-9][A-Za-z0-9._:-]{0,127}$.
  2. Starts a server span, extracting an inbound W3C traceparent.
  3. Sets X-Correlation-ID and X-Trace-ID on the response.
  4. Records duocthu_requests_total and duocthu_request_duration_seconds with method, route, status (a class: 2xx/4xx/5xx).

_route_label maps any unknown path to the literal "other", which keeps metric cardinality bounded — a raw path label would let a caller create unbounded time series.

Error model

There is no unified error envelope. FastAPI's default {"detail": …} is used for HTTPExceptions, and Pydantic's default 422 body for validation. Every domain failure is a 200 with a decision/reason pair instead — the web BFF turns those into user-facing Vietnamese.

web — Next.js route handlers

All nodejs runtime, all under middleware.ts's rate limiter.

Method Path Behaviour
POST /api/chat Validates content (non-empty, ≤4000) and conversationId (≤128); forwards to ${API_GATEWAY_URL}/v1/rag/query with subject_scope:"human", intent:"fact_lookup"; maps the response
GET /api/suggest?q= Proxies /v1/rag/suggest; returns {suggestions:[]} on any error
POST /api/feedback Proxies /v1/rag/feedback
GET /api/pdf Reads the 37MB source PDF from disk and returns it inline; 404 with a Vietnamese message if absent

What /api/chat adds

  • Reason → message mapping. REFUSALS maps ~25 reason codes to Vietnamese. The comment is emphatic that this must stay exhaustive: an unmapped reason falls through to GENERIC_REFUSAL, which reads as "no data in the formulary" and would misdescribe an outage. It is applied only when answer === null — the agent supplies its own Vietnamese text for most abstains, and the static table would otherwise discard a better message.
  • Citation grouping. Raw citations are grouped by chunk_id, so a quarantined chunk's prose ref and attachment ref become one card with isQuarantined, a quarantineNotice naming the printed page, and quarantinePhysicalPage preserved separately.
  • Header propagation. Forwards X-Correlation-ID, traceparent, tracestate upstream; echoes X-Correlation-ID and X-Trace-ID back.
  • Abort propagation. Passes request.signal to the upstream fetch so a browser Stop does not leave an orphaned request open.
  • Upstream failure handling. A non-OK or unreachable upstream becomes a synthetic abstain with reason: "upstream_error" / "upstream_unreachable" and a Vietnamese explanation — HTTP 200 either way.

Auth

Not found. No token is issued, validated or forwarded anywhere. /api/chat takes no credentials.

Contract ownership

packages/shared-types/src/dto/chat.ts is the TypeScript contract (Citation, ChatMessage, AnswerBlock, AnswerPlan, MedicationCandidateAssessment, SendMessageResponse). It is hand-kept in sync with the Pydantic models in routers/rag.py — nothing generates one from the other, and the snake_case → camelCase mapping is written by hand in /api/chat/route.ts. A field added on the Python side is silently dropped until someone edits three files.
